React Svg Onclick. In my personal experience it's way easier to handle svg in react by

Tiny
In my personal experience it's way easier to handle svg in react by importing them directly rather than ReactComponent and using svg path as src for the . the component accepts a children prop, Using react-svg Troubleshooting SVG Issues Performance optimization with SVGs Styling SVGs in React SVG vs Other Image Formats I am using React Native with Expo and I have 4 SVG elements that I need them to be clickable. The SVG contains multiple objects (primarly circle). I’ve come across two main approaches to handle onClick events with these SVGs: SVGs in React require special handling due to differences in syntax and behavior from standard HTML elements. Here is the scenario that we found out while testing with both the latest rc and the beta that works correctly with React 18. 2. It seems possible that e. ---This video is based Wrap your SVG in a div and bind onClick to it. Learn best practices for seamless integration. So, in this article, Explore various ways to implement SVGs in React applications, and learn about their integration, animation, and usage as React components. I’m currently working on a React project where I have several SVG icons that need to be clickable.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. onClick is the cornerstone of any React app. Which method you use will largely depend on what you are trying to accomplish; In this chapter, we cover a lightbulb that we can toggle on and off and an adjustable lamp that we can drag with the mouse. Learn how to use SVG with React and d3, what SVG is, when to use it, handling, sizing, styling, layouting and interactivity in SVG and how to embed ReactJS How to change an icon (SVG) onClick? Asked 5 years, 11 months ago Modified 5 years, 11 months ago Viewed 3k times The actual content of the SVG is not really important, but it would be nice to see the React code which is wrapping it. Latest version: 4. But, implementing the onclick I am trying to get an onClick event working in React. We have an SVG element that does not trigger its first click if it is A Small SVG Pitfall in React When we want to use SVG image in React, we may import it like this: import {ReactComponent as Logo} from I found this example in a SVG tutorial that explains how you can use an onclick event handler for a SVG element. How can be added the SVG image where onclick is done and to that specific Discover how to troubleshoot and fix event handler issues when using SVG icons in React. 0, last published: 7 months ago. Start using react-inlinesvg in your project by running `npm i react-inlinesvg`. In both cases, we assign event listeners I have tried to change the images on my site from img to svg, changing img tags to embed and object tags. There are 462 other projects in the npm registry This article will explore how to use SVG in React in three examples. React SVG, which is like a special tool in the React world, helps developers use Scalable Vector Graphics (SVG) really easily. G id="Passangers-Going-B" onPress= { () => cons onClick isn't working with svg or svg path with ReactJs Asked 3 years, 9 months ago Modified 3 years, 9 months ago Viewed 2k times I have a React component that shows the coordinates of onclick event and and imported SVG file. They help make your interfaces crisp and responsive, which In this guide, we will explore this problem and detail effective solutions to ensure that your event handlers work perfectly regardless of where the pointer is positioned on the SVG icon or its There are several methods for using SVG images in React. This module does the heavy lifting SVGs are a powerful tool for creating clear graphics and icons in React applications. Tagged with react, sanityio, svg, cssanimation. I made a component for a Svg and I'm trying to apply onClick event so I change the state, but it doesnt work for some reason, I'm not sure what I'm doing wrong. You'll need to choose between Let's say you have an SVG available at some URL, and you'd like to inject it into the DOM for various reasons. g. This module does the heavy lifting for you by An SVG loader for React. This is the code for each of these: <Svg.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. It looks like the code below: &lt;svg xmlns='http Let's say you have an SVG available at some URL, and you'd like to inject it into the DOM for various reasons. Using &quot;onClick&quot; results in a very weird behavoiur: For every created In React, the onClick handler allows you to call a function and perform an action when an element is clicked.

6gank
i53rkgsy
pjgesd7bw
chmwkh
uqf0dfo2kj
ujodhpb
khyu76m8z
npjqzaukx0y
aafxt9lhy
kod2hx5v4x